Man City chief Vieira seen at Arsenal as Wenger successor

Manchester City chief Patrick Vieira is being linked with Arsene Wenger's job at Arsenal.

The People says Wenger calling time on his 17-year reign could pave the way for Gunners legend Vieira's return to north London.

Vieira, Wenger's former skipper, is proving a big hit as coach of Manchester City's under-21 side and his name is being mentioned as part of a management team that could eventually succeed Wenger.

One option being explored is the appointment of a director of football with Vieira as head coach, allowing the former midfielder to take a role alongside an experienced figurehead.

But luring him back to London won't be easy.

Vieira, 37, is one of the most-wanted young coaches in Europe, with Inter Milan - another of his former clubs - also coveting him.
